Constance is an experiential exhibition, created and curated in collaboration with
Matthew Bartram, Aeluna Nissan, Karen Ryan, Subham Ghanatha and Vada Bowling. 
An exploration of the human condition through the lens of a machine, Artificial Intelligence Constance, whose purpose is to record and predict weather patterns. The exhibition follows Constance’s experience as she becomes self-aware for the first time. Constance’s observations of weather and her external environment are formatted to curate atmospheres that reflect her emotional development, and eventual turmoil.

The exhibition draws on imagery of seasonal changes as Constance processes her emotions through her pre-existing understanding of the world as a machine that maps weather. It explores themes of disruption and perception, and utilises sound, projection, light and smoke to transform the space and provoke a response of self-reflection and empathy from its audience.
